What Is Baccarat?
บาคาร่า is a card game where players bet on one of three outcomes: the Player hand wins, the Banker hand wins, or the result is a Tie. Unlike poker or blackjack, you don’t play against other people or the house directly. Instead, you choose which hand you believe will win.
This simple betting format makes baccarat perfect for casual players who want a fast-paced game without complex strategies.
Baccarat Basics: What You Need to Know
Before you place your first bet, understand the key components of baccarat.
Objective of the Game
The goal is simple: bet on the hand that comes closest to a total of 9.
Card Values
- Aces = 1 point
- 2–9 = face value
- 10s and face cards (J, Q, K) = 0 points
The hand total only counts the last digit. For example:
- A 7 and 8 total 15 → actual hand value = 5
- A 4 and 5 = 9
No hand ever goes higher than 9, which makes the game quick and easy to follow.
Step-by-Step: How to Play Baccarat
Now let’s break down a typical round of baccarat.
Step 1: Place Your Bet
Before the cards are dealt, you choose one of the following bets:
- Player
- Banker
- Tie
Some baccarat tables offer additional side bets, but these three form the foundation of the game.
Step 2: Dealer Deals the Cards
The dealer gives two cards to the Player hand and two cards to the Banker hand. You don’t deal cards or make any decisions during the game — the dealer handles everything according to fixed rules.
Step 3: Determine If a Third Card Is Needed
Depending on the initial total of each hand, the dealer may draw a third card. Here’s how it works:
Player Hand Rules:
- If the Player’s first two cards total 0–5 → draw a third card.
- If the Player’s hand totals 6 or 7 → stand.
- If the hand totals 8 or 9 → this is a “natural,” and no more cards are drawn.
Banker Hand Rules:
The Banker’s third-card rules depend on the Player’s actions and the Banker’s total. It follows a specific chart:
- If Banker’s total is 0–2 → always draws.
- If Banker’s total is 3–6 → draws only if the Player’s third card meets certain conditions.
- If Banker’s total is 7 or more → stands.
You don’t need to memorize these rules, but understanding them helps you follow the game closely.
Step 4: Determine the Winner
Once both hands finish drawing, the dealer compares them. The hand closest to 9 wins. If both hands have the same total, the result is a Tie.
Understanding the Odds and Payouts
Every smart player knows the numbers before they bet. Let’s look at the odds and payouts in baccarat.
Bet Type | Payout | House Edge | Odds of Winning |
Banker | 1:1 (minus 5% commission) | ~1.06% | ~45.86% |
Player | 1:1 | ~1.24% | ~44.62% |
Tie | 8:1 or 9:1 | ~14.36% | ~9.52% |
Best Bet: Banker
The Banker bet wins slightly more often than the Player bet, which is why most experts recommend betting on Banker consistently. Even after the 5% commission, the Banker remains the most favorable option.
Worst Bet: Tie
Although the Tie bet pays big, the odds of hitting a Tie are low. Smart players avoid this bet because of the high house edge.
Baccarat Table Variants
You’ll find several versions of baccarat at land-based and online casinos. The core rules stay the same, but gameplay may vary slightly.
Punto Banco (North American Baccarat)
This is the most popular version worldwide. You’ll see it in Las Vegas, Macau, and most online casinos. The casino handles everything — you just bet and watch the action.
Mini Baccarat
This version uses the same rules as Punto Banco but with lower limits and a faster pace. One dealer runs the game instead of three, making it more accessible for casual players.
Chemin de Fer
Popular in Europe, Chemin de Fer lets players take turns acting as the banker. You need to make decisions and have a basic understanding of the strategy. This version rarely appears in American casinos.
Baccarat Banque
This version also gives players a role in the game and lets them bet higher amounts. It’s more complex and less common.
Smart Baccarat Betting Strategies
Although baccarat involves chance, you can play smarter with a few key strategies.
- Bet on Banker and Stick With It
The Banker bet wins more often than the Player. If you stick with Banker and avoid chasing losses, you’ll maximize your odds.
- Avoid the Tie Bet
Sure, a Tie payout looks attractive, but the odds aren’t in your favor. Most professional baccarat players steer clear of this risky wager.
- Use a Flat Betting System
Bet the same amount every hand. This strategy limits your losses and keeps your bankroll alive longer. Avoid aggressive systems like Martingale, which can drain your funds quickly.
- Set a Win Goal and Loss Limit
Decide how much you want to win before walking away. Also, set a loss limit to protect your bankroll. Stick to these limits and treat baccarat as entertainment, not a way to get rich quick.
- Don’t Chase Patterns
Many baccarat tables show results from previous rounds. Some players look for streaks, but remember: each hand is independent. The odds don’t change because of previous outcomes.
